Transaction f6247eac475de7bd56620fbc4991152841f695495c472f50d93ceb4f77063eab
1 Input
2 Outputs
- f6247eac475de7bd56620fbc4991152841f695495c472f50d93ceb4f77063eab:0
- f6247eac475de7bd56620fbc4991152841f695495c472f50d93ceb4f77063eab:1
value 15125
address 1JWsRTo2Ed7nUwC1iMk8djH96HqyQKtS2a
value 108015
address 1Ekx5KLN6tA8kqeTVkhsrv5nxcmKHqo4o3